On Monday, December 5, Valentino designer Pierpaolo Piccioli and model Bella Hadid were among the winners at the London Fashion Awards.
At the annual ceremony, Piccioli, the creative director of the Italian luxury brand, was chosen designer of the year. Hadid, a frequent face on the catwalks of Milan, Paris, London, and New York, was named model of the year.
“Fashion has a responsibility to me, I believe I have a voice, and I want to use it for others who do not,” Piccioli told Reuters on the red carpet prior to the awards.
Yvon Chouinard, the founder of the clothing brand Patagonia, got the award for excellent achievement. In September, Chouinard announced that he would be donating the garment company to a trust that would utilize its profits to combat the climate catastrophe.
The British fashion house Burberry earned the metaverse world and gaming experience award for its virtual world endeavors.
